Course Contents | ||
Elements of the financial system, investment tools, risk and sources of risk, bond and stock valuation, fundamental and technical analysis, derivatives market. | ||
Weekly Course Content | ||
Week | Subject | Learning Activities and Teaching Methods |
1 | Investment and market participants |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
2 | Monetary and capital markets and instruments traded on these markets |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
3 | Capital market activities and financial institutions in Turkey |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
4 | Securities exchange in Turkey |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
5 | Stock exchange transactions in the ISE stock market |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
6 | Types of stocks |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
7 | Types of bonds |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
8 | mid-term exam | |
9 | Other securities |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
10 | Sources of risk and risk of investment in securities |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
11 | Stock valuation |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
12 | Bond valuation |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
13 | Fundamental analysis |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
14 | Technical analysis |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
15 | Derivatives market | Lecturing, question and answer, brain storming. |
